A termite barrier functions by developing an unbroken guard around a house's edges, obstructing termites from getting in by means of the ground. The two main varieties set up are chemical and physical barriers. Chemical barriers require using a specifically designed termiticide to the soil, which either drives away or eliminates termites that try to cross. Physical barriers utilize compounds like graded stone or stainless‑steel mesh that termites can not breach or tunnel through.

Routine copyrightinations continue to be an important part of any termite control method, even after a barrier has actually been set up. The majority of pest professionals encourage yearly inspections to confirm that the barrier remains entire and functional. Activities such as gardening, landscaping, and even intense rain can disturb the soil and gradually weaken a chemical barrier, so routine tracking permits problems to be discovered early, before they develop into pricey repairs.
